Reach for this book when you want to settle into a calm, rhythmic bedtime or quiet-time routine that encourages observation without overstimulation. It is a perfect choice for the toddler or preschooler who is beginning to notice the small details of the natural world and enjoys the satisfying predictability of counting. The story follows a patient barn cat who sits quietly, watching various farm animals pass by, from two chirping birds to ten leaping grasshoppers. It beautifully balances early math skills with an appreciation for nature. Through gentle, repetitive text and soft illustrations, the book highlights themes of patience and curiosity. It is ideal for children ages 2 to 5 who are developing their focus and vocabulary, offering a peaceful window into farm life while building a foundation for numeracy in a low-pressure way.
